Samuel! And Samuel said, Speak, for your servant is listening. 1 Samuel 3:10 Most of us have heard the story of Samuel hearing someone call his name in the night (1 Samuel 3:1-10). At first, he thought it was Eli, so he ran to him and said, Here I am, for you called me. Eli told Samuel that he did not call and that he should go back to bed. The second time Samuel heard the voice, he again ran to Eli. By this time, Eli knew it was the LORD calling Samuel s name, so he sent him back to bed with instructions to say to the LORD, Speak for your servant is listening. This long-ago and far-away story is still important for each one of us. God calls each one of us by name, and in turn, we are called to respond by saying, Speak, for your servant is listening. Most of us don t have the clarity of hearing God literally speaking to us in the night, so we rely on the Holy Spirit to help us to listen. One of the ways God speaks to us, of course, is through each other. We need to take the time to truly listen to one another, and that is why the Parish Page 1 of 8 Council has scheduled listening sessions in each of the congregations of the Three Saints Parish. Now that we have been sharing ministry for a full year, we want to hear from YOU. What do you think is going well in the parish? Where do you see room for improvement? What needs do you see in our congregations, our parish, and our communities? What kind of ministries do you imagine in our future? Page 7 of 8 Spring cleaning! The Saint Mark Lutheran library is being updated! So, we are going to do some spring cleaning by weeding out some books. The reason for this is two-fold: First, since so many Christian books and resources are now available online and through public libraries, few people make use of the church library. Second, to maintain appropriate boundaries, safety, and transparency, Pastor Linda needs visible space at the front of the church for meeting with people one-on-one. We will be keeping some of the books, but we will donate many of them to worthy organizations to make room for a welcoming space. The new space will be more than a library; it will also be a warm, friendly space which can be used for counseling, as a cry room during worship, or simply for casual conversation.
